mysql存储过程中怎么定义变量
程序员文章站
2022-03-06 12:02:02
...
在mysql存储过程中,可以使用DECLARE关键字来定义变量,语法为“DECLARE 变量名称[,...] type [DEFAULT 默认值]”;参数“type”用来指定变量的类型,“DEFAULT”子句用于为变量设置默认值。
本教程操作环境:windows7系统、mysql8版本、Dell G3电脑。
变量是表达式语句中最基本的元素,可以用来临时存储数据。在存储过程和函数中都可以定义和使用变量。用户可以使用 DECLARE 关键字来定义变量,定义后可以为变量赋值。这些变量的作用范围是 BEGIN...END 程序段中。
定义变量
MySQL 中可以使用 DECLARE 关键字来定义变量,其基本语法如下:
DECLARE var_name[,...] type [DEFAULT value]
其中:
DECLARE
关键字是用来声明变量的;var_name
参数是变量的名称,这里可以同时定义多个变量;type
参数用来指定变量的类型;DEFAULT value
子句将变量默认值设置为 value,没有使用 DEFAULT 子句时,默认值为 NULL。
示例
下面定义变量 my_sql,数据类型为 INT 类型,默认值为 10。SQL 语句如下:
DECLARE my_sql INT DEFAULT 10;
【相关推荐:mysql视频教程】
以上就是mysql存储过程中怎么定义变量的详细内容,更多请关注其它相关文章!
上一篇: mysql存储过程中怎么给变量赋值
下一篇: 2022年python面试题汇总(最新)
推荐阅读
-
一、mysql数据库,忘记密码怎么处理及处理过程中遇见的问题
-
Axure RP8怎么使用全局变量? Axure定义全局变量的方法
-
MySQL能否授予查看存储过程定义权限给用户
-
mysql存储过程之创建(CREATE PROCEDURE)和调用(CALL)及变量创建(DECLARE)和赋值(SET)操作方法
-
mysql存储过程之引发存储过程中的错误条件(SIGNAL和RESIGNAL语句)实例分析
-
MYSQL存储过程中事务和DECLARE EXIT/CONTINUE HANDLER的使用
-
MySql存储过程中的基本函数和需要用到的运算符
-
VB6.0怎么定义一个字符串变量?
-
mysql存储过程:定义变量,赋值,判断,输出
-
mysql中变量的种类以及定义、赋值